NEW SLOT CAR CLUB IN NORTH LONDON

Kilburn Slot Car Club is a large (approx 150 ft) permanantly set up 6 lane Ninco track, at the rear of Kilburn Auto Centre, a working MOT station and garage situated at 3-6, Exeter Parade, Exeter Rd, NW2 3UH.
The track is completed and all 6 lanes are up and running, we are finally coming to the completion of what has been a labour of love by John (Fishy) Taylor, Chris (Squiddy) Gavriel, Paul (Ernie) Hearn and me, Ian (Nobby) Newstead, also I have to mention that over the last few weeks we have had some great help and ideas from Fishys mate Stuart (no nickname as yet).... I would like to thank them all for the enormous effort that has been put in to get the track looking so good and sexy, I have been involved in quite a few projects like this and I personally think that this has the potential to be the best one yet.... I will post some pics on here as soon as I get a chance..
We are now looking for enthusiastic new members to come along and help with the finishing touches, ie putting up posters, flags, a bit of painting, scenery and grandstands etc.... Most importantly someone that can help set up the computer side of things, we have all the components needed but unfortunately not the brains to go with them......Also any ideas on getting new members and a bit of free advertising would be amazing, maybe we could create a post for a club secretary.....
At the moment we don't have any rules or regs but we are thinking of starting by using supplied "club" cars, simply so that prospective members can "dip their toes in the waters" of Slot car racing without having to commit to buy loads of cars..... Obviously we will race our own cars at some point but we are hoping that this approach may help get a few new people into our hobby, maybe even bring a few old ones back too....

If, with your comment about old boys, you are looking for input from outside your own club, then I will say that all four clubs I race at have alternate race meetings where all the cars are club supplied and stay on the lane so that everybody gets a go with each one. It seems very popular and brings another dimension, even for the old hands, where any set of cars are rarely exactly the same in performance and it gives the newcomer a chance to race the quick car against an experienced racer in a harder car. As well as a challenge for the old hand. Obviously the reverse is also true, but the occasional taste of glory will enthuse the newcomer more than being ground into the dust every time by the club "champion builder".
